Renault Trucks launches production of its electric construction trucks

Renault Trucks' Bourg-en Bresse plant is now home to series production of the E-Tech T and E-Tech C electric models, vehicles dedicated to regional distribution and construction. These 44 t GVW models complete the range of the French manufacturer, which has transformed and adapted its production facilities. They come in 4×2 and 6×2 tractor versions (3,900 mm wheelbase) and 4×2, 6×2 and 8×4 tridem rigids, with 11 different wheelbases. They can be fitted with four to six lithium-ion battery packs offering power ratings from 390 to 540 kWh, for a range of up to 300 km on a full charge. At Bourg-en-Bresse, they are assembled on the same assembly line as their diesel equivalents. It is only at the end of the line that they are transferred to another 5,200 m2 area, where qualified operators carry out the technical operations required for electrification.
